Seared Salmon with Steamed Green Beans and Cauliflower Mash
Enjoy a vibrant plate featuring perfectly seared salmon paired with crisp steamed green beans and a velvety cauliflower mash. This dish offers a harmonious blend of tender fish, fresh vegetables, and a creamy, flavorful mash, making every bite a balance of savory and light textures.
INGREDIENTS
6 oz Salmon Fillet
1 cup Green Beans
1.5 cups Cauliflower (florets)
0.5 tbsp Olive Oil
1 clove Garlic, minced
Salt and Pepper to taste
PREPARATION
Pat the salmon fillet dry with a paper towel and season with salt and pepper.
Heat olive oil in a medium skillet over medium-high heat. Add the minced garlic and quickly sauté until fragrant, about 30 seconds.
Place the salmon fillet in the skillet skin side down (if applicable) and sear for about 3-4 minutes until a golden crust forms.
Flip the salmon and cook for an additional 3-4 minutes or until just cooked through. Remove from heat.
Meanwhile, steam the green beans in a steamer basket over boiling water for about 4-5 minutes until tender but still crisp.
For the cauliflower mash, steam cauliflower florets until very tender (around 8-10 minutes). Transfer to a bowl and mash with a fork or blend lightly until smooth; season with salt and pepper.
Plate the seared salmon alongside a serving of steamed green beans and a generous scoop of cauliflower mash. Serve immediately.
